如何使用蓝牙测距
作者:路由通
|
48人看过
发布时间:2026-02-20 03:47:26
标签:
蓝牙测距技术基于无线电信号强度估算距离,是实现近场定位的关键手段。本文系统阐述其工作原理、核心算法与典型应用场景,涵盖信号强度指示、到达时间差及到达角等主流技术路径。同时,详细解析开发部署流程,包括硬件选型、协议栈配置、滤波校准及多技术融合方案,并探讨实际应用中的精度局限、功耗挑战与未来演进方向,为开发者与用户提供一份全面的实操指南。
在万物互联的时代,精确感知物体间的相对位置信息变得至关重要。从智能家居中自动亮起的灯光,到仓储物流里穿梭的机器人,再到我们手中寻找失物的智能标签,这些场景背后都离不开一项基础技术——近距离测距。而在众多无线技术中,蓝牙凭借其普及性、低功耗与成本优势,成为实现近场测距与定位的热门选择。但蓝牙信号并非尺子,它如何实现距离测量?其精度又受何限制?本文将深入剖析蓝牙测距的技术原理、实现方法、应用实践与未来展望,为您揭开这项技术的神秘面纱。
一、 蓝牙测距的技术基石:从信号到距离的转换逻辑 蓝牙测距的本质,是通过分析无线电波在空间传播过程中的物理特性变化来推断距离。它并非直接测量长度,而是通过测量与距离相关的信号参数进行估算。目前主流技术路径主要围绕以下三个核心参数展开。 二、 基于接收信号强度指示的测距法 这是最经典也最易于实现的测距方法。其原理基于无线电波在自由空间中传播的衰减模型:信号强度会随着传播距离的增加而呈规律性减弱。设备通过测量接收到的信号强度指示值,并与其已知的发射功率进行比对,套用信号传播损耗公式,即可推算出大致的距离。这种方法硬件要求低,几乎所有蓝牙设备都能支持。 然而,其致命弱点在于精度极易受环境干扰。墙体、家具、人体甚至空气中的湿度都会反射、散射或吸收信号,导致信号强度剧烈波动,使得测距结果误差较大,通常在米级甚至十米级。因此,它更适用于对精度要求不高的存在性检测或粗略距离区间判断。 三、 基于到达时间差与到达角的精密测距法 为了追求更高精度,蓝牙技术联盟在蓝牙5.1版本中引入了全新的“寻向”功能。这主要依托两种更精密的技术:到达时间差法与到达角法。 到达时间差法要求设备配备多根天线。通过计算同一信号到达不同天线的微小时间差,结合已知的无线电波传播速度与天线间距,可以精确计算出信号来源的方向与距离。这种方法理论上可以达到厘米级精度。 到达角法则通过测量信号到达天线阵列时的相位差来确定方向。一旦确定了方向,再结合信号强度或其他辅助信息,便能解算出目标的位置。这两种方法是实现高精度室内定位、物品追踪和增强现实交互的核心。 四、 核心算法与数据处理:从原始数据到可信距离 获取原始信号参数仅仅是第一步,如何将这些充满噪声的数据转化为稳定可靠的距离值,是算法需要解决的关键问题。常见的处理流程包括滤波、校准与数据融合。 卡尔曼滤波等算法被广泛用于平滑信号强度或时间测量值的随机波动,预测更接近真实值的状态。设备出厂前需要在已知距离下进行校准,建立信号参数与真实距离的映射关系表,以补偿硬件差异。在复杂环境中,单一测量方法往往不可靠,因此常融合接收信号强度指示、到达时间差甚至惯性传感器数据,通过互补提升整体鲁棒性与精度。 五、 实施前的关键准备:硬件与协议栈选择 在动手开发前,明确的硬件与软件选型是成功的基础。对于高精度测距需求,必须选择支持蓝牙5.1及以上版本并明确具备寻向功能的芯片与模块,例如Nordic Semiconductor的nRF52833或德州仪器的CC2642R。这些芯片集成了多天线切换支持与精确的射频计时器。 在软件层面,需要确保设备使用的协议栈支持寻向相关的规范与应用程序接口。开发时应仔细查阅芯片厂商提供的软件开发套件与示例代码,其中通常包含了底层射频控制与测距相关的基础函数库。 六、 基础测距实现步骤:以信号强度指示为例 对于无需极高精度的应用,基于信号强度指示的方案实现较为直接。首先,需要将设备配置为广播模式或连接模式。在广播模式下,设备周期性地发送包含发射功率信息的广播包;扫描设备接收到后,读取其接收信号强度指示值及包内的发射功率,即可计算路径损耗。 随后,将路径损耗代入传播模型公式。最常用的是对数距离路径损耗模型,其公式涉及参考距离下的损耗值与环境衰减因子。环境衰减因子需要根据实际场景(如开阔空间、办公室、复杂工厂)进行经验性调整。最后,通过多次测量取平均、剔除明显异常值等简单后处理,得到一个相对稳定的距离估计值。 七、 高精度测距实现框架:部署到达角系统 部署到达角系统是一个系统工程。系统需要至少一个配备天线阵列的定位器(接收端)和一个作为目标发射信号的标签(发射端)。天线阵列的几何设计直接影响性能,常见的有一维线性阵列和二维平面阵列。 在信号层面,发射端需要发送包含恒定频率扩展段的特殊数据包。接收端的天线阵列会以极快的速度依次切换天线接收该扩展段信号,并精确记录下每个天线接收到的信号的相位。通过比较这些相位差,即可计算出信号到来的角度。 单个定位器只能提供方向线。要确定二维平面上的具体位置,至少需要两个定位器通过三角测量法交汇定位。在三维空间中,则需要三个或更多定位器。定位器的位置需要被精确测量并输入系统作为已知参考点。 八、 环境校准与建模:提升实用精度的必要环节 无论是哪种方法,在实际部署场景中进行现场校准都是大幅提升精度的有效手段。对于信号强度指示法,可以在场景中选取多个已知坐标的参考点,测量并记录在这些点上接收到的来自固定发射端的信号强度值,构建一个该场景的“信号指纹”数据库。实际运行时,将实时测量到的信号强度与指纹库进行匹配,从而确定位置。 对于到达角系统,除了校准天线阵列本身的内部相位偏差外,还需要考虑安装位置、朝向以及周围大型金属物体可能带来的信号反射干扰。有时需要通过布置吸波材料或调整定位器位置来优化环境。 九、 典型应用场景深度解析 蓝牙测距技术正在多个领域落地生根。在智能家居中,它可以实现“人来灯亮,人走灯灭”的精确区域照明控制,比传统红外传感器更准确、方向性更好。在资产管理与物流仓储中,高精度蓝牙标签可以实时追踪贵重设备、货物托盘或叉车的具体位置,优化库存管理与动线。 在零售领域,可以分析顾客在店内的行走轨迹与驻留时间,实现精准的客流分析。结合增强现实应用,手机可以识别并指向附近特定的展品或设备,提供互动信息。此外,个人物品防丢、停车场寻车、甚至博物馆内的智能导览,都是其潜力巨大的应用方向。 十、 面临的挑战与精度局限性 尽管前景广阔,但蓝牙测距,尤其是高精度方案,仍面临诸多挑战。多径效应是最大的敌人,即信号经反射、散射后通过多条路径到达接收端,导致相位测量混乱,角度计算错误。复杂动态环境,如走动的人群、移动的车辆,会持续改变信号传播环境。 硬件成本与功耗也是考量因素。支持到达角功能的天线阵列和芯片价格高于普通蓝牙芯片,且复杂的信号处理会消耗更多电能。目前,其绝对精度在理想实验室环境下可达分米级,但在真实复杂场景中,维持亚米级稳定精度仍需良好的系统设计与环境优化。 十一、 融合定位技术:取长补短的未来趋势 单一的蓝牙测距技术难以应对所有场景。因此,融合定位成为必然趋势。最常见的便是与微机电系统惯性传感器(如加速度计、陀螺仪)融合。当蓝牙信号短暂丢失或被严重干扰时,惯性导航可以提供短时间内的连续位置推算。 此外,还可以与超宽带技术、无线保真技术进行融合。超宽带技术本身具有极高的时间分辨率,能实现厘米级测距,但成本与功耗较高;无线保真技术则擅长大范围覆盖。通过算法(如粒子滤波、扩展卡尔曼滤波)将这些异构数据源统一处理,可以实现在不同场景、不同精度需求下的无缝切换与性能互补。 十二、 开发工具与资源指引 对于开发者,起步的最佳方式是利用主流芯片厂商提供的完整评估套件。例如,Nordic的nRF52833开发套件包含了天线阵列板和相关软件示例。德州仪器、Dialog(现属瑞萨电子)等公司也提供了类似的开发平台。 在软件资源方面,除了厂商的软件开发套件,蓝牙技术联盟的官方开发者网站提供了核心的规范文档、白皮书与应用案例。开源社区也有一些关于蓝牙测距算法的初步实现可供参考学习。从简单的接收信号强度指示演示项目开始,逐步深入到到达角算法的实现,是一个稳妥的学习路径。 十三、 安全与隐私考量 当技术能够追踪位置时,安全与隐私便不容忽视。在传输测距所需的数据包时,应考虑使用加密通信以防止位置信息被窃听或篡改。对于个人用户设备,应提供明确的权限管理,让用户知晓并控制哪些应用可以访问精确的测距与定位功能。 在商业部署中,对采集到的位置数据应进行匿名化处理,并制定严格的数据使用与保留政策,遵守相关法律法规。安全是技术得以广泛应用的前提。 十四、 标准演进与未来展望 蓝牙技术仍在快速发展。蓝牙技术联盟持续推动相关规范的完善,未来可能会进一步优化寻向协议的效率,降低功耗,并探索与新兴技术(如低功耗局域网)的协同。 算法层面,基于人工智能与机器学习的环境识别与误差补偿将成为研究热点,让系统能够自适应不同环境。硬件层面,集成度更高、性能更优、成本更低的单芯片解决方案将加速技术的普及。我们有理由相信,蓝牙测距将变得更精准、更可靠、更无处不在,成为构建智慧空间不可或缺的感知神经。 从依赖简单的信号强弱判断,到利用无线电波的相位与时间信息进行精密测量,蓝牙测距技术的发展历程,正是无线定位技术不断追求精确化与实用化的缩影。它并非一项孤立的技术,而是涉及射频硬件、信号处理、算法软件和系统工程的交叉领域。理解其原理,看清其局限,方能善用其长处。无论是开发者筹划一个创新的物联网项目,还是用户好奇于手中设备的新功能,希望本文提供的这张技术地图,能帮助您更自信地探索这个充满可能性的近场感知世界。技术的最终价值,在于解决真实世界的问题,而蓝牙测距,正为我们提供了一把新的空间度量尺。
相关文章
在使用微软文字处理软件时,部分用户常遇到无法顺利绘制线条的问题,这背后涉及软件功能特性、操作技巧、版本差异及程序状态等多个层面。本文将系统性地剖析十二个核心原因,从基础工具认知到高级设置调整,结合官方资料与深度解析,为您提供一套完整的排查与解决方案,助您彻底掌握在该软件中流畅绘制线条的方法。
2026-02-20 03:47:09
122人看过
汽车防抱死系统(ABS)是一种至关重要的主动安全装置,旨在防止车辆在紧急制动时车轮完全锁死。它通过电子控制单元实时监测各车轮转速,并自动调节制动压力,使车轮在接近抱死的边缘维持滚动状态,从而帮助驾驶者保持转向控制能力,缩短制动距离,尤其是在湿滑路面上显著提升行车稳定性与安全性。
2026-02-20 03:46:59
68人看过
VCC电源是电子电路中极为常见的供电网络标号,它代表连接到集成电路或电路模块的正电源电压。在数字电路与微控制器系统中,VCC通常指主工作电压,是确保芯片逻辑功能正常运行的基准。其电压值需严格符合器件规格,其稳定性和纯净度直接决定了整个系统的可靠性与性能表现。本文将深入解析其定义、技术原理、应用场景及设计要点,为工程师与爱好者提供全面参考。
2026-02-20 03:46:10
97人看过
电闸刀,即开启式负荷开关,是家庭与工业配电中基础而关键的元件。其接线正确与否直接关系到整个电路系统的安全与稳定。本文将系统性地阐述电闸刀的结构原理、接线前必备的安全规范与工具准备,并分步详解单相与三相电闸刀的标准接线方法。内容涵盖从导线处理、螺丝紧固到最终检查的全流程,同时深入探讨常见错误接线方式及其潜在危害,旨在为用户提供一份权威、详尽且可操作性强的安全接线指南。
2026-02-20 03:45:43
363人看过
苹果8版本是多少?这看似简单的问题背后,实则关联着硬件型号、操作系统、销售地区乃至发布时间等多重维度。本文将深度解析苹果8(iPhone 8)及其加强版苹果8 Plus(iPhone 8 Plus)的完整版本谱系,涵盖从初始系统iOS 11到最终支持的iOS 16,详细梳理其内部型号、网络制式差异以及在不同市场推出的特定版本。通过权威资料,为您呈现一份关于这部经典机型版本信息的全面指南。
2026-02-20 03:45:22
167人看过
在使用微软表格处理软件时,许多用户曾遭遇插入图片后显示异常,出现乱码或无法识别的问题。这一现象通常并非图片本身损坏,而是源于软件兼容性、系统设置或文件格式等多方面因素。本文将深入剖析其背后的十二个核心原因,并提供一系列行之有效的解决方案,帮助您彻底规避此类困扰,确保图片在表格中清晰、稳定地呈现。
2026-02-20 03:45:20
380人看过
热门推荐
资讯中心:



.webp)
.webp)